Step 4: Shard cutover for the Ostvale profile store. After the resharding job reports green, each shard router needs its environment refreshed before it will accept writes. On every router host, open `/etc/ostvale/router.env` and confirm `SHARD_COUNT=16` and `REBALANCE_MODE=off` — do not proceed if rebalance is still running. Routers authenticate to the shard coordinator with a shared credential; without it, writes fail silently and pile up in the relay queue. Append the coordinator credential on the line directly after the rebalance setting.

vault entry, fadup-tagag: RELAY_SECRET8=2fd92179

## Build Agent Clock Skew — Env Vars

Release manager action: Forgewell agents drift up to 40s because the Pellin pool disables NTP on spot nodes. Signed artifact timestamps from Castrel builds then fail verification downstream. Mitigation: set SKEW_TOLERANCE_SECONDS=60 in the shared env file and re-pin the time source on agent boot. Token rotation for the time-attestation service happens monthly. Add the attestation secret on the next line of the env file.

env line for yahaf-kageg: VAULT_KEY5=978f5

Runbook: KioskPulse Watchdog (Brightfoyer Terminals)

The watchdog restarts the kiosk shell if the heartbeat table goes stale for 90 seconds. Restarts are logged locally and flushed to the audit store on reconnect. Reviewers should confirm the watchdog runs under the restricted service account. The watchdog reaches the heartbeat database using the connection string below.

database URL for bahop-yagep: mssql://sildor_svc:35ha7jz@db-fb6d.nelvrodyn.example:5432/casath

Visitor Policy Addendum — Roof Terrace (Calloway Building)

Team assistants hosting guests on the level 7 roof terrace should be aware that the terrace door has an intermittent jamming fault, reported to maintenance and awaiting a replacement closer. Do not force the handle or wedge the door open, as this triggers the alarm loop and locks the stairwell behind you. Always escort visitors personally, check the door closes fully behind your group, and carry your pass. If the door sticks on exit, use the override keypad with the following.

staff pass of fajof-fawif = bdg-ES-2